Description (What the record is about)
-
Attached chart cutting, depicting Bermuda, including Boaz, Somerset, Ireland, Nelly, Watford and Sheep Islands, area in the Great Sound highlighted and marked with 'To be surveyed', page 11.
Attached chart cutting, depicting Medway, including Bartlett Creek, South Yantlet Creek, Bishops Ooze, Slede Ooze and Oakham Marsh, area near to Bishops Ness highlighted and marked with 'Part tinted yellow can be removed', page 12.
Attached fold-out chart cutting, England, South Coast, Southampton Water, Surveyed by Captain the Honourable F C P [Foley Charles Prendergast] Vereker and the Officers of HMS Surveying Ship Research, 1892, with additions and corrections to 1894, the Topography is taken from the Ordnance Survey, page 23.
Attached fold-out chart cutting, depicting Gibraltar, highlighted area from Rosia Bay to King's Bastion, annotated 'Proposed Admiralty Waters tinted Red', page 25.
Attached fold-out chart cutting, depicting Portsmouth, Portsmouth Harbour, Portsea, Gosport, Hampshire, and Ryde, North coast of Isle of Wight, including the Solent, with highlighted area from Gilkicker Point to Peel Bank, marked 'Proposed Area for Artillery practice from Fort Gilkicker', page 38.
Attached small chart cutting, depicting Shipwright's Yard, Sutton Pool, Fishers Nose, Mount Batten and Phoenix Wharf, Plymouth, Devon, page 53 -
